Summary

Antiretroviral therapy may help shrink Epstein-Barr virus-associated smooth muscle tumors (EBV-SMT) in HIV patients. Tumor shrinkage correlated with increased CD4 counts and was followed by immune reconstitution inflammatory syndrome (IRIS).
